I actually went out and bought anti virus protection after I had a complete system breakdown due to a virus attack a few weeks ago.  It scans in the wee hours of the morning EVERY DAY and it updates every HOUR.  I even emailed Sean about it trying to block AP, but I changed a filter on it and I haven't had any problems.  (Thanks Sean!  ;) )

The trouble with free anti-virus and forms of Microsoft versions that aren't registered is that you don't get the updates that you need.  This virus also disables the ability to receive necessary security updates and then your computer is toast.  They totally had to reload my entire operating system, but I didn't lose any of my files or pics.  Lucky for me I had loaded my pictures to a remote website instead of just storing them in my computer. 

All you can do is protect yourself and keep your fingers crossed that your security system can handle it.  Get an antivirus program that also protects against website infections.

From Yahoo Tech:

"What won't work? Turning your PC off tonight and back on on April 2 will not protect you from the worm (sorry to the dozens of people who wrote me asking if this would do the trick). Temporarily disconnecting your computer from the web won't help if the malware is already on your machine -- it will simply activate once you connect again. Changing the date on your PC will likely have no helpful effect, either. "

I get a newsletter from Kim Komando and she had this in there yesterday:

I would also sign up with OpenDNS. This is a free service that makes for faster surfing. (DNS stands for domain name service (or server or system). These servers translate names like www.komando.com to Web addresses, like 66.210.246.140.) So, we already use it. I have a link to OpenDNS.

But OpenDNS also teamed with Kaspersky (a Russian security company) against Conficker. It blocks every Web address Conficker uses online. So, if you have Conficker, it couldn't connect online. I'd install OpenDNS pronto. If you already have OpenDNS, you're set.

One other thing: I remember sitting up New Year's Eve, waiting for the Y2K bug. I think I started with Australia. Nothing ever happened. So, you might not want to hold a Conficker party. The whole thing could be anticlimactic.
